In a clash of titans, the Lakers suffered a bitter defeat at the hands of the Warriors. Steph Curry's masterful performance, racking up 37 points, left the Lakers reeling. Pajimsky's incredible display, netting 28 points with a barrage of eight three-pointers, further solidified the Warriors' dominance. Kaminga's return added insult to injury for the Lakers, scoring 18 points off the bench. The Warriors' impenetrable defense proved to be the decisive factor, thwarting every Lakers' attempt to close the gap and surging ahead by 10-11 points each time.

The Lakers' bench faltered, managing a mere seven points in stark contrast to their usual contributions. The Warriors capitalized on second-chance points, securing 14 offensive rebounds that translated into 23 crucial points. Despite the Lakers' valiant efforts, their rhythm was disrupted, leading to missed opportunities and turnovers. Pajimsky's early three-point prowess set the tone for the Warriors' commanding performance. While the Lakers had previously dominated the Warriors in recent encounters, this game showcased a stark reversal of fortunes.

Steph Curry's virtuoso display, including 37 points and a flawless free-throw record, underscored his status as a game-changer. The arrival of Jimmy Butler has breathed new life into the Warriors, propelling them to a formidable 20-5 record in his presence. The Lakers, amidst a grueling schedule, faced challenges stemming from fatigue and defensive lapses. The Warriors' undefeated starting lineup poses a daunting challenge for any opponent, setting the stage for a potential playoff showdown. The Lakers must regroup, addressing their offensive struggles and defensive vulnerabilities to stand a chance against the surging Warriors.
